An Israeli court has acquitted a Jewish man who attacked a nun in Jerusalem, in an incident caught on CCTV which drew widespread condemnation.
Jerusalem Magistrates Court said Yona Schreiber was experiencing a psychotic episode when he pushed over and kicked the French nun in the Old City in occupied East Jerusalem in April. It ruled that he was not criminally responsible for his actions and ordered him to be sent to a psychiatric hospital for up to six years.
Video of the attack caused outrage, and deepened concerns after a rise in harassment of Christian clergy and pilgrims by Jewish extremists in the Old City.
The victim, who hit her head on a stone block, suffered a bruised face and leg.
Schreiber, 36, had been charged with **** ault motivated by hostility towards a religious group.

Former Dallas Cowboys quarterback and CBS NFL ***** yst Tony Romo "accepts full responsibility for his actions" in the July 23 incident that led to his arrest in Milwaukee and subsequent four citations, including operating a vehicle while intoxicated.
"Tony accepts full responsibility for his actions and has taken proactive steps to ensure that this isolated civil matter is properly resolved," the spokesperson said Aug. 27 in a statement to the Milwaukee Journal Sentinel and other news organizations. "We are working with local authorities to bring this matter to a close and we are communicating with CBS about next steps."
Earlier in the day, Romo received citations for first-offense operating while intoxicated, unsafe passing on the right side and possessing open intoxicants in his vehicle. He had previously been cited for refusing to take an intoxication test after his arrest.
Romo, a Burlington native, was arrested July 23 after a deputy pulled him over on southbound Interstate 43, and he performed poorly on a field sobriety test, according to the Milwaukee County Sheriff's Office. He was in the area to participate in the Wisconsin Amateur Championship golf event in West Bend and told the deputy that he was on his way to a family member's house after the event concluded.
Following his arrest, CBS placed Romo on leave until further notice.

Blackbird, one of the longest-running venture capital funds in Australia and New Zealand (ANZ), has fully closed its sixth fund at a record A$1.05 billion (about $740 million).
The Sydney-based VC drew re-commitments from Australian sovereign and superannuation investors, including the Future Fund, Aware Super, HESTA and Hostplus. It also received cheques from new LPs from the US and Asia, including Morgan Stanley Investment Management, Adams Street Partners, and Schroders.
This is among the region's largest VC fund closes, as institutional LPs flock to large, established investors amid a flight to quality.
According to Blackbird general partner Samantha Wong, the venture firm has distributed $1.4 billion on a total of $2.1 billion invested across half a dozen transactions since its 2012 inception.
Most of these exits took place in the past few years, with secondaries playing a major role, she added.

J.P. Morgan Securities filed a motion Tuesday to hold Christopher J. Lee, a former advisor, in contempt of court for allegedly violating a temporary restraining order that barred him from soliciting clients on behalf of Morgan Stanley, his new employer.
The motion, which was filed in the Supreme Court in the State of New York, was followed on Wednesday by the judge's order to show cause for contempt, requiring Lee to appear in court on Sept. 23 to explain his actions.
In the contempt motion, J.P. Morgan claims Lee emailed JPM clients after the TRO was in place, sending them a "blatant sales pitch, numerous Morgan Stanley Smith Barney marketing materials, and promises to 'follow up.' These clients were never 'his' clients to take; they are JPMorgan clients whom Lee serviced and/or learned of only through his employment."
"The record demonstrates Mr. Lee brazenly disregarded the Court's order and continued to engage in solicitation of JPMorgan's clients. We trust the Court will see the facts similarly and dispense consequences accordingly," said Pablo Rodriguez, spokesperson for J.P. Morgan Wealth Management.

Investor demand for commercial real estate surged this summer, driven by increased liquidity in the credit markets.
Competitiveness in investment sales transactions reached its highest point in more than a year, while competition from the credit markets is higher than JLL has ever recorded, according to quarterly bidding and credit indexes the company released this week. For July CRE transactions, JLL recorded the second-highest number of unique bidders in the last five years.
"Liquidity is back — and building," JLL CEO of Capital Markets Richard Bloxam said in a statement. "The exceptional strength we have seen in credit markets over the past year is now directly propelling transaction activity."
Lender confidence has spread into the equity market with buyers stepping up with clear intent on larger deals, Bloxam said.
That momentum was recorded in JLL's Global Bid Intensity Index and Global Credit Intensity Index. The former measures bidder activity on investment sales transactions and the difference between winning bids and asking prices. The latter tracks the number of lenders quoting on loans and the average winning loan-to-value ratio.

After a preseason showdown against the Cleveland Browns, the New England Patriots will begin cutting down their 90-man roster. The team needs to make 37 moves ahead of the NFL's deadline on Sunday, Aug. 30, at 6 p.m. ET. A majority of those personnel changes will come through the most straightforward roster reduction method: cutting players.
However, not all 37 transactions will be the same. The NFL has separate protocols for so-called vested veterans and players with less league experience. Veterans immediately enter the open market as free agents after being released, while the latter must pass through the waiver wire, where they can be claimed by another franchise or enter free agency if unclaimed.
What exactly does all of this mean for the Patriots and the NFL's other 31 teams, though? Let's break it down.
Franchises will make their final preparations before the season, with substantial changes being made to league rosters. Players will either be waived or released, but not all will instantly become free agents and be free to sign with any team.
When a player is "waived," they are subject to the waiver wire, where any team can claim them and ******* ume their current contract. Currently, the waiver wire order is dependent on the NFL Draft order from this past April, but without any trades.

New York City Mayor Zohran Mamdani repeatedly declined to distance himself from embattled New York City Democratic Socialists of America (DSA) co-chair Gustavo Gordillo, after being pressed on allegations that the DSA leader failed to pay thousands in rent on a Crown Heights apartment while his family spent a reported $1.4 million renovating the NYC townhouse where he lives—a contrast critics say is difficult to square with the anti-landlord, rent-abolitionist socialist housing agenda he helps champion.
Mamdani said Sunday that people working for a "more affordable life" and a "fairer life" for New Yorkers "should be welcomed into this work." When asked again Monday whether Gordillo should step down and whether he condemned allegations that Gordillo lied about his employment, the mayor said he welcomed anyone committed to making New York "a city that everyone can belong to." Meanwhile, asked directly whether he condemned Gordillo's alleged actions and lying, Mamdani ended the exchange: "Thank you very much."
Gordillo, an Ivy League graduate who as a NYC-DSA co-chair met weekly with Mamdani and his campaign manager as the group coordinated fundraising, field and communications efforts, later served on Mamdani's Economic Development & Workforce Development transition committee, according to public reporting.
He is named in a pending Brooklyn Housing Court case, in which a former landlord alleges Gordillo failed to pay $5,000 in rent on a $2,500-a-month Crown Heights apartment, while his family's townhouse was undergoing its $1.4 million in renovations, according to the New York Post. Gordillo's family reportedly bought the Bed-Stuy townhouse in 2019 for $935,000, while Gordillo's father has said it is for Gordillo and his brother to live in.

Langdon Partners' Q2 2026 investor letter for the Langdon Global Smaller Companies Strategy revealed a 9.4% return, lagging behind the MSCI World Small Cap Net Index's 17.0% gain, with a year-to-date return of -10.7% versus the index's 35.3%. A copy of the letter can be downloaded here. Despite the improvement, the seven-percentage point lag behind the benchmark is considered disappointing, and year-to-date performance is still below long-term expectations. The market sends signals through share prices, where rising prices indicate improvement and falling prices suggest decline. However, blindly following these signals can be misleading. The portfolio's performance reflected this, with technology lagging and consumer discretionary stocks performing well. The quarter emphasized that market expectations can shift quickly, demanding careful ***** sment of a business's long-term earning potential. Also, check the fund's top five holdings to see its best picks in 2026.
In its Q2 2026 investor letter, Langdon Global Smaller Companies Strategy highlighted Miami International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:MIAX). Miami International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:MIAX) is a financial services company that builds and operates various financial marketplaces in the United States. On August 26, 2026, Miami International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:MIAX) closed at $43.39 per share, reflecting a market capitalization of $4.30 billion. Miami International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:MIAX) posted a one‑month return of -5.67%, while its shares gained 22.26% over the past 52 weeks.
Langdon Global Smaller Companies Strategy stated the following regarding Miami International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:MIAX) in its Q2 2026 investor letter:
"We initiated a position in Miami International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:MIAX) during the second quarter. MIAX operates electronic exchanges across several areas of the U.S. financial markets. Exchange businesses can possess attractive characteristics, including transaction-based revenue, operating leverage and network effects that may strengthen as liquidity and participation grow. Our interest in MIAX rests on the combination of its existing position in U.S. listed options, its proprietary technology infrastructure and its ability to introduce new products across a broader derivatives platform.
The company has continued to gain share in certain markets while investing in new products and partnerships. Because much of its technology and operating infrastructure is already in place, higher trading volumes may support attractive incremental margins over time. That potential is meaningful but not ***** ured. Exchange operators face substantial competitive, regulatory and execution risks. Their economics can also be affected by trading activity, pricing, market structure and the actions of large incumbents..." (Click here to read the full text)

On August 13, StoneCo (NASDAQ:STNE) walked investors through a quarter that captures the central tension in its story right now: a credit business scaling faster than almost anyone expected, and a loan book showing real cracks under Brazil's stubbornly high interest rates. Revenue reached BRL 3.6 billion, up 2.5% year over year, but the more telling number sat inside the credit line, where the portfolio more than doubled to BRL 3.8 billion. That growth is exactly what management wants. What it costs is the story underneath.
StoneCo's credit portfolio doubling to BRL 3.8 billion year over year is the headline, but the composition matters just as much. Working capital solutions drove most of that expansion, and credit revenues jumped 153% to BRL 348.5 million as the book scaled and average rates rose. The company also began disbursing government-backed loans this quarter, which already total BRL 334.2 million. These carry lower risk and lower pricing because a government guarantee absorbs part of the loss on default, letting StoneCo price more aggressively for clients it once passed on.
Banking is building alongside credit. Retail deposits climbed 22.3% to BRL 10.8 billion, and that growth pushed funding costs down to roughly 85% of CDI, a direct benefit to margins. PIX QR code volume rose 44.3% to BRL 30.7 billion, outpacing card volumes and signaling where merchant transactions are headed. Meanwhile, the integration of Pagar.me into the core Stone platform folds online and physical sales into a single merchant account, the foundation for the company's new positioning as a bank for entrepreneurs rather than just a payments processor. On the shareholder side, BRL 3.0 billion in buybacks over the past year cut the share count by 40.3 million shares, which is why adjusted basic EPS rose 8.6% to BRL 2.40 even as net income slipped.
The credit expansion is not without cost. Cost of risk climbed to 21.5% from 20.2% a year earlier, and non-performing loans over 90 days nearly doubled to 8.60% from 4.67%, as loan vintages from late 2025 and early 2026 rolled forward into delinquency. Coverage fell to 203.6% from 279.9%, reflecting both a shift toward better-rated and government-backed loans and the mechanical lag between rising NPLs and write-offs.
The pain is concentrated at the high end. On the dedicated desk that serves larger clients, some defaults have come in above BRL 10 million, including an BRL 11 million default from a long-standing client that filed for bankruptcy protection and caught the company off guard. Management also flagged that a liquidated card issuer could require additional provisioning depending on how a pending litigation matter resolves.

On August 13, Nektar Therapeutics (NASDAQ:NKTR) held its second-quarter earnings call and laid out where its lead drug candidate stands after years of development. Rezpegaldesleukin, known as rezpeg, is now enrolling patients in Phase 3 trials for two separate autoimmune conditions, atopic dermatitis and alopecia areata. Management framed the quarter around two numbers that matter most to investors right now: a $1.02 billion cash balance that provides a runway into 2028, and a drug program that finally has late-stage data on the calendar.
Nektar's Phase 3 program for atopic dermatitis, called ZENITH AD, began randomizing patients in July 2026 across two pivotal studies, each enrolling 510 adolescent and adult patients. A third study in patients who have already tried other treatments is set to start by the end of September 2026. Management expects top-line data from the first studies in mid-2028, with a Biologics License Application submission to follow in 2029 if results hold up. After an end-of-Phase 2 meeting with the FDA, Nektar also finalized a single registrational Phase 3 study for alopecia areata, called ZENITH AA, which will enroll 850 patients and use a SALT score of 20 or less at week 52, meaning 80% or more scalp hair coverage, as its primary endpoint.
The case for rezpeg goes beyond trial design. CEO Howard Robin noted that roughly 15 million people in the U.S. have moderate to severe atopic dermatitis, and fewer than 10% currently get a systemic therapy, leaving room for the market itself to grow. He also pointed out that about half of patients on IL-13 drugs such as Dupixent either stop responding or never respond at all. In alopecia areata, where JAK inhibitors carry boxed warnings that keep many dermatologists away, the market for approved treatments is still projected to reach $5 billion by 2033. Nektar's own market research found that 150 of 151 physicians surveyed preferred rezpeg's short-lived injection site reactions over the longer-lasting conjunctivitis tied to current options, a result management used to argue rezpeg could compete across first, second, and third-line patients.
None of this comes cheap. Nektar's operating loss widened to $42.3 million in the second quarter, up from $36.2 million a year earlier, and the net loss came in at $40.6 million, or $1.23 per share. Research and development spending is set to climb further, with full-year guidance now at $210 million to $230 million as the Phase 3 programs and manufacturing activities ramp up. The company's only revenue right now is $10.1 million in noncash royalty income, down from $11.2 million a year ago, and full-year revenue guidance tops out at $45 million. That gap between spending and revenue is why Nektar leaned on a public stock offering that raised $373.8 million in gross proceeds in April 2026, a move that keeps the lights on but also dilutes existing shareholders.

Tim Curry's interesting connection to the late Princess Diana has re-emerged after his death. The British actor tragically passed away on August 25, aged 80. Curry was best known for portraying Dr. Frank-N-Furter in The Rocky Horror Picture Show. The legendary British actor once reportedly confessed that Diana had revealed to him that she was a fan of The Rocky Horror Picture Show.
Tim Curry had reportedly previously admitted that the late Princess Diana was a fan of his work. During a past interview with CBS Sunday Morning, Curry shared how he met Diana and her then-husband, Prince Charles, after a show he'd performed in at the Royal National Theatre. As per the late actor, Charles didn't know much about his career, for he asked if he had been on television. However, the late Princess of Wales had no trouble recognizing Curry.
The Charlie's Angels star confessed he was surprised that Diana was familiar with his work. He asked her: "I don't suppose you saw it." The late Princess showed off her wit and quick sense of humor, stating: "Of course I did. It quite completed my education." The resurfaced story also prompted reactions from fans, with one commenter joking that the anecdote "should've made an appearance in The Crown." Another praised Diana as "a real one."
Interestingly, this isn't the first time the Annie star dished about his encounter with Princess Diana. He previously revealed to Fresh Air radio that Diana had requested to meet him after he performed in a production of Love For Love in Vienna. Notably, Charles and Diana were guests of honor at the production. Curry lavished praise on the late Princess, stating: "She was a very funny girl, and a very beautiful one. And sort of the – a very wicked smile came with that sentence. She was great fun."

Last week, Good Good Golf released an ad spot for its co-branded Callaway driver. In it, Good Good co-founder Garrett Clark tackles a woman who dared reach for his driver, stands over her, and says, "Do not touch my new driver."
After swift and intense backlash, the ad was deleted, but not before several people preserved it on the internet.
"We posted a video to our channels that ultimately depicted actions that are not aligned with our values as a brand," Good Good Golf, a YouTube phenomenon-turned brand, said in an official statement posted Saturday. "We have since taken that content down, and sincerely apologize. Good Good has always stood for making the game of golf more inclusive to all, and we will continue to ensure that is our mission moving forward."
Callaway Golf CEO Chip Brewer and Good Good CEO Matt Kendrick also released separate statements, as reported by The Wall Street Journal.
Those statements did not stop the avalanche. PGA Tour CEO Brian Rolapp condemned the ad and Good Good's "disappointing" and "defensive" response. Golf Channel postponed the premiere of its Big Break x Good Good reality show. ****** 's Sporting Goods and Galaxy Golf reportedly pulled Good Good merchandise from stores.
